Wendy's Southlake TX
Add Website
Close
Wendy's
Be first to review 2325 W Southlake Blvd,Southlake TX 76092 Phone Number: (817) 337-4041
Wendy's Store Hours
Hours may fluctuate
Post a review
Wendy's Nearby
Locations Closest to You miles-
Wendy's - Southlake 2130 E Southlake Blvd3.99
-
Wendy's - Hurst 480 Grapevine Hwy5.08
-
Wendy's - Hurst 480 GRAPEVINE HIGHWAY5.08